>> Of course we do. http://distfiles.macports.org/ . Unfortunately sshkeychain 
>> does not fetch a tarball; it fetches directly from the project's subversion 
>> repository which is inaccessible along with the rest of their web site.
> 
> I think Andrea was saying that in cases like this, if the port is useful, we 
> can just create a tarball and host it ourselves (which I believe we have done 
> in the past).

Yes, and we could do that. But if the site had really been completely 
inaccessible, along with its repository, we would have no way now to fetch the 
source in order to package it up as a tarball and host it. One might view this 
as another reason why we shouldn't rely on fetching from RCSs, possibly 
excepting well-known large hosting sites.
